Sarasota’s first craft brewery, Big Top Brewing Co., offers a selection of locally made craft beers at two locations, in Sarasota and in Lakewood Ranch. After finding success in these two locations, the brewer is preparing to expand with a third, also in Sarasota, at 3045 Fruitville Commons Road.

“When we started Big Top Brewing Company, there were no craft breweries in the Sarasota area and we set out to fix that,” reads the Big Top Brewing Co. website. “We wanted to compliment Sarasota’s historical associations with The Ringling Circus, performing arts, great architecture, the best art and design schools and world-[renowned] tourism.”

The brand’s core beers include the Hazy Sky Wire NEIPA, the Citrus City IPA, the Conch Republic Key Lime Wheat Ale, and the Intercoastal Amber Ale. There is also a slate of seasonal beers, including the Spring Kolsch, the Lemon Shandy, and the Winter Red Ale.
